Output 5963d89f63feda2cc21a75ee221725a0621f003c21f74e386d6ce2f1730f959a:2

value
2111992967
script pubkey
OP_0 OP_PUSHBYTES_32 260cbb74f422f80170d02cac78a2185ae4a6fadcffdbe3d3106d12c1cfa22f86
address
bc1qycxtka85ytuqzuxs9jk83gscttj2d7kulld785csd5fvrnaz97rq42fz4m
transaction
5963d89f63feda2cc21a75ee221725a0621f003c21f74e386d6ce2f1730f959a
spent
true